“Getting ready for my 2nd sparring session at 15th Round Boxing in Glendale. The first one was awesome - way different than sparring at other gyms I have been to. Most gyms everyone spars all at the same time like with your partner for a few minutes and you switch each round - not here. It is 3 rounds, full gear person v. person like a real amateur fight. We decided not to go too hard because my sparring partner and I both wanted to focus on learning - but because of the structure and the advice from coaches in between rounds it felt real. This weekend we might open up a bit and go harder. Excellent experience for anyone who likes boxing!”
